Найти тему
422 подписчика

Cobol


Разработчик: Codasyl, 1960

Cobol задумывался как универсальный язык программирования для бизнес-задач. Этот язык стал одним из четырех «материнских» языков, но сегодня он почти забыт, хотя когда-то был самым популярным в мире.

Некоторые устаревшие бизнес-системы на Cobol по-прежнему работают.

Вклад

Cobol значительно не повлиял на развитие синтаксиса и семантики программирования. Гораздо важнее его вклад в развитие концепции записи данных. Cobol может читать структурированные файлы с иерархическими данными — он автоматически деструктурирует их в репрезентативные переменные. Это подход, который предшествовал современным способам записи данных.

Причина смерти

Повлияли 2 фактора: уникальность синтаксиса и сложность.

Синтаксис Cobol почти не пересекается с другими языками — поэтому языки второго или третьего поколения почти не содержат в себе его отголосков.

Сложность Cobol тоже не стала его помощником: компиляторы требовали большей вычислительной мощности, чем могли предоставить ему микрокомпьютеры и миникомпьютеры.

#интересное_kata
Cobol Разработчик: Codasyl, 1960 Cobol задумывался как универсальный язык программирования для бизнес-задач.
Около минуты